Saved By Nature's Bay Area Coastal Adventures program offers comprehensive monthly outdoor experiences across the San Francisco Bay region, from Monterey to the Golden Gate. These diverse adventures include pier fishing, crabbing excursions, kayaking expeditions, coastal camping, boat tours, backpacking trips, and kite flying activities designed to connect multigenerational families with California's stunning marine environments. Since program launch, this coastal program has served over 420 low-income participants, 60 people with disabilities, and 102 ESL learners through completely free programming that removes financial barriers while providing professional instruction, equipment, meals, and transportation for transformative outdoor experiences.

Sample Fishing Adventure Timeline
4-Hour Pier Fishing Experience (Times vary based on high tide cycles)
12:00 PM - Arrival & Welcome (30 minutes)
Participants gather for check-in and introductions. Welcome circle includes safety warnings regarding hooks and fish spines, overview of pier cultural history, and land acknowledgment. Professional fishing equipment distribution ensures every participant receives properly sized gear regardless of experience level.
12:30 PM - Safety Demonstration & Regulations (15 minutes)
Mandatory safety briefing covers proper fishing techniques, equipment handling, and emergency procedures. Educational focus includes California saltwater fishing regulations review, size limits for target species like Halibut, and legal requirements for Bay Area fishing compliance.
12:45 PM - Basic Skills Instruction (15 minutes)
Hands-on instruction in fundamental fishing techniques including Improved Clinch knot tying, proper bait application, and safe casting methods. Participants practice essential skills with patient, individualized coaching from certified naturalist guides.
1:00 PM - Active Fishing & Conservation Education (90 minutes)
Guided fishing begins with ongoing skills coaching and species identification education. Primary educational focus emphasizes proper catch-and-release techniques, sustainable fishing practices, and Bay Area marine ecosystem understanding through direct experience with local fish populations.
2:30 PM - Lunch & Marine Conservation Discussion (90 minutes)
Meal break features packed lunch at scenic picnic areas with marine conservation education including Seafood Watch card discussion, local health advisories for Bay Area fish species, and crabbing clinic instruction for seasonal programs.
4:00 PM - Wrap-up & Departure
Final sharing circle allows participants to discuss fishing highlights and discoveries. Post-survey completion and gear collection prepare for safe departure back to meeting locations.
